Project 1: Car model analysis with artificial neural networks
Objectives
Explore possible neural architectures to handle the problem of car model identification using grained features.
Reproduce the results reported in the paper linked
here
.
Practical applications
Paying tolls
Video surveillance and car verification
Smart cities
Mobile applications to instantly show car information
Predicting popularity of vehicles
Datasets
The Comprehensive Cars (CompCars) dataset
Stanford dataset
Tools/Frameworks
Caffe
.
Keras
with
TensorFlow
backend.
Expected Results
Deliver a trained neural network for car model identification
Outperform accuracy scores reported by the
chinese paper
.
Checklist
Request
CompCars
database.
Define development machine and database storage.
Explore the data and gain insights.
Evaluation and define preprocessing steps.
Implementation of the neural network (NN) models.
Deep convolutional neural network: Inception
.
Pulsed-coupled NN
.
Presentation of results in any relevant conference (to define...)
